The Bernhard Museum is fully outfitted in Victorian Christmas splendor which will remain on display for your viewing pleasure until the end of the year. Museum hours there are 11am to 4pm Tuesday through Sunday, excluding holidays.
The tree is decorated with reproductions of turn of the century Christmas and New Year’s postcards which can be handled by visitors to allow them to examine the hand written holiday messages from 100 years ago. The exhibits in the courthouse are on display from 10am to 4pm daily, excluding holidays.
At The Gold Country Museum in the fairgrounds, three wise miners are bedecked in Christmas cheer and marching towards their fortunes. In addition to sprightly holiday decorations we have some gold rush Christmas stories from personal journals and news papers. The Gold Country Museum is open from 11am to 4pm, Tuesday through Sunday, excluding holidays.
